When you want to expand your laser shop’s capabilities, rotary attachments are a game-changer. These tools greatly enhance your engraving versatility, allowing you to tackle a wider array of projects. With rotary attachments, you can engrave on cylindrical objects like mugs, bottles, and pens, which opens up new markets and customer bases. Instead of sticking to flat surfaces, you can now explore the three-dimensional world of engraving, adding unique dimensions to your offerings.

One of the key rotary benefits is the increased material compatibility. You can engrave on various materials, including glass, metal, wood, and acrylic. This flexibility means you can cater to different client needs without investing in additional machinery. For instance, if a customer wants a personalized glass tumbler, you can quickly switch to the rotary attachment and deliver a stunning, custom product. This capability not only boosts your reputation but also encourages repeat business, as clients appreciate the range of services you provide. Can Rotary Attachments Be Used on Any Laser Machine?

Yes, rotary attachments can be used on many laser machines, but you need to check for rotary compatibility first. Not all machines support these attachments due to specific design and machine limitations. To guarantee peak performance, confirm your laser’s specifications and capabilities before purchasing a rotary attachment. By doing this, you can expand your offerings and improve production efficiency while avoiding potential compatibility issues.

What Materials Are Best Suited for Rotary Engraving?

For rotary engraving, wood materials and glass surfaces work best. You’ll find that hardwoods like maple and cherry give stunning results with their intricate grain patterns. When it comes to glass, both clear and frosted options create beautiful engravings that pop. Just make sure you’re using the right settings on your laser for each material to achieve the best finish. Experimenting with different types will let you discover your favorites.

How Do I Maintain Rotary Attachments for Longevity?

To maintain rotary attachments for longevity, have you considered regular cleaning and lubrication? Start by wiping down the components after each use to remove debris. Use a light machine oil on moving parts to prevent rust and enhance performance. For troubleshooting, check for loose screws and verify all connections are secure. Following these maintenance tips will keep your rotary attachments running smoothly and extend their lifespan. Remember, a little care goes a long way!
